LSO Development & Marketing Intern Fall 2025

8-12 hours per week, some evenings and weekends
Paid Internship


Position Summary
The Development & Marketing Intern plays an important role in the implementation of LSO 
fundraising events, donor activities, and marketing initiatives.


Specific Duties and Responsibilities
• Work as directed by the LSO Marketing and Communications Manager to assist with 
program creation including but not limited to Masterworks, Pops, Musician, and LSO at the 
Robin Series.
• Attend LSO concerts and events, assisting with capturing footage that will be used for 
social media.
• Assist in creating graphics for emails, social media, flyers, presentations, etc.
• Work as directed by LSO Development Manager on LSO donor special events, including
Fall Raffle and Open Rehearsals.
• Attend LSO concerts and events, assisting with planning, logistics, donor needs, and
event flow as assigned.
• Staff the LSO Maestro Lounge by greeting donors and monitoring access to the reception.
• Provide administrative support for all LSO fundraising activities as directed by LSO Development Manager.
• Call lapsed donors during direct mail appeal periods (September and December).
• Filing, mailing, printing, and other clerical and departmental duties as assigned

Experience, Personal Attributes and Competencies
• Interest in fundraising and marketing
• Confident and comfortable in communicating in-person and via phone, email, and mail.
• Ability to act with discretion and maintain confidentiality.
• Strong computer skills, including Outlook, Word, Excel, and Canva.
• Knowledge of basic design principles a plus. 
• Knowledge of or interest in classical music and orchestras a plus.
• Team player who enjoys working in a collaborative environment.
• High energy with a positive attitude with the ability to provide superior customer
service internally and externally.
